From the depths of grief and defiance: Splendidula's Absentia opens a harrowing new chapter — black metal and doom drenched in sorrow, with guest weight from Aaron Stainthorpe and Tim Yatras: "This is our pain…" I Ya Toyah's FEELINGS turns the mirror on modern humanity with biting industrial force, while "Apology" crushes with riffs, hypnotic grooves, and a fearless question: what if everyone really does owe you one? Buzzard's Mean Bone rounds it out with swampy, catchy doom folk — emotive, morose, and cool as fuck.

The fiery power trio DemonScar returns with their latest full-length album, SAME OLD SHOW, released under Unhealed Records.

The debut album from Third Man Syndrome is a powerful blend of rock, metal, and instrumental storytelling, featuring three evocative tracks—The Call, The Beginning of a Journey, and Rise to the Occasion—that take listeners on a cinematic journey through awakening, anticipation, and resolution, enriched with strings and piano.
